Black Music Honors to recognize Mary Mary, Dru Hill, Keri Hilson and more

Moses Robinson/Getty Images for The Stellar Awards

The 7th annual Black Music Honors returns to Atlanta this year, with some of the biggest stars of today to be honored for their contributions to American music.  

This year’s batch of remarkable honorees include award-winning group Dru Hill who rose to stardom in the 90s for number-one hits like “In My Bed” and “Never Make a Promise.” The group will receive the Urban Music Icon Award.
